Mohegan Sun Casino Hits it Big in Q1 200125 January 2001
News Brief: Despite lousy weather in December and a slowing national economy, Mohegan Sun's net revenues increased by $9.8 million to $183.1 million in the first quarter of the new fiscal year, up 5.6 percent from the same period a year ago.

Britain May Reform Betting Tax Structure25 January 2001
News Brief: The British government finally seems ready to eliminate the steep tax on race and sports betting, which ranges from 6.75 to 9 percent and which has been blamed for driving the major bookmakers offshore.
